자료구조 요약집 Chapter 01 자료구조와 알고리즘 1.1 자료구조와 알고리즘 자료구조와 알고리즘 프로그램 = 자료구조 + 알고리즘 알고리즘의 조건 알고리즘의 조건 입력 ... 그래프(graph) • 연결되어 있는 객체 간의 관계를 표현하는 자료구조 • (예) 우리가 배운 트리(tree)도 그래프의 특수한 경우임 • (예) 전기회로의 소자 간 연결 상태 • ... 알고리즘 알고리즘(algorithm): 컴퓨터로 문제를 풀기 위한 단계적인 절차 1.2 추상 자료형 ADT 1.3 알고리즘의 성능 분석 알고리즘의 성능분석 알고리즘의 성능 분석
[그래프] -두개의 컴포넌트(정점과 간선)로 구성된 비선형 자료구조 -정점과 두 정점을 연결하는 간선들의 집합 -연결되어 있는 객체 간의 관계를 표현하는 자료구조 -가장 일반적인 자료구조 ... 이진 트리 기반의 탐색을 위한 자료구조 ? ... 트리 - 자료들 간의 1:n의 관계를 가지는 비선형 자료구조도 - 노드들과 노드들을 연결하는 링크들로 구성 ?
구조의 구조 독후감 요약자료 건축물 하나를 짓기 위해서는 설계도면이라는 밑그림이 필요하다. 그리고 그것을 토대로 뼈대를 세우고 살을 붙여가며 건물을 완성시켜 나간다. ... 반면 철골구조는 시공 속도가 빠르고 경제적이라는 장점이 있다. 반면 지진에 약하고 부식되기 쉽다는 단점이 있다. ... 따라서 철근 콘크리트 또는 철골구조 방식이 주로 사용된다. 반면 내장재는 단열 및 방음 기능을 담당하므로 벽돌, 유리, 석고보드, 목재 등 다양한 소재가 활용된다.
* 자료구조는 입력 자료에 대한 추상화된 상태라면, 알고리즘은 컴퓨터가 수행해야 할 명령의 추상화 입력값을 머릿속에서 추상화된 형태(자료구조)로 구조화하고, 수행되어야 할 명령어를 ... I 관련한게 자료구조 P(프로세스)가 알고리즘 * 자료 : 현실 세계에서 관찰이나 측정을 통해서 수집된 값이나 사실 우리의 생활에서 실제로 만질 수 있거나 볼 수 있거나 하는 것( ... 객체를 정의하는 것 추상화를 통해 간결하게 말하는 사람의 의사를 전달할 수 있게 되는 것 * 자료의 추상화 다양한 객체를 컴퓨터에서 표현하고 활용하기 위해 필요한 자료의 구조에 대해서
구조의 구조 독후감 요약자료 독후감 자료 건축물 설계 시 반드시 고려해야 할 사항이 있다면 단연코 공간 활용도다. ... 반대로 판상형은 앞뒤로 창문이 나있어 채광과 통풍이 우수하고 맞통풍 구조라서 여름엔 시원하고 겨울엔 따뜻하다. ... 또 거실과 주방이 마주 보는 대면형 구조여서 개방감이 뛰어나고 동선이 편리하다. 더불어 발코니 확장시 실사용 면적이 넓어지는 장점도 있다.
순차 자료구조의 문제점: 연속적 물리 주소 유지를 위해 삽입/삭제 연산 후 원소들을 이동시키는 추가 작업, 시간 소요연결 자료구조: 자료의 논리적 순서 ≠ 물리적 순서각 원소에 저장되어 ... 있는 다음 원소의 주소에 의해 순서가 연결여러 개의 작은 공간을 연결하여 하나의 전체 자료구조 표현-노드: 연결 자료구조에서 하나의 원소 단위구조-데이터 필드: 원소의 값을 저장-링크 ... 리스트: NULL저장되어 있는 포인터 변수(널 포인터)*각 노드의 필드에 저장한 값은 점 연산자로 접근단순 연결 리스트: 노드가 하나의 링크 필드에 의해서 다음 노드와 연결되는 구조삽입
자료구조의 개념1) 자료구조① 추상화를 통해 자료의 논리적 관계를 구조화한 것② 자료의 추상화와 구조화가 적절히 이루어지지 못하면 소프트웨어는 비효율적으로 수행되거나 소프트웨어의 확장성에 ... 제1장 자료구조란 무엇인가1. ... 자료의 추상화 : 다양한 객체를 컴퓨터에서 표현하고 활용하기 위해 필요한 자료의 구조에 대해서 공통의 특징만을 뽑아 정의한 것② 자료의 추상화에는 컴퓨터 내부의 이진수의 표현 방법
자료구조 수시고사 자료구조 형태 중 알고 있는 구조 3가지.와 예시 스트링 / 레코드 / 스택 / 큐/배열 스택: c언어의 함수 트리 : 폴더, 파일구조 배열: 다섯 개의 정수를 더하는 ... / 비선형자료구조 단순형태 – 배열 / 레코드 자료가 일렬로 연결되어 있는 모양으로 구성하는 방법(스택/큐/연결리스트) 선형구조와 다르게 자료들의 구성이 일렬 x 특별한 모양 (트리 ... 배열은 첨자와 배열명을 이용해 참조하는 반면, 레코드는 레코드명과 필드명 이용 *알고리즘 과 자료구조의 관계 List의 저장구조에 의존 레코드의 선언 희소행렬 장점 – 메모리 효율
자료구조 요약정리 자료: 현실세계에서 관찰이나 측정을 통해서 수집된 값이나 사실 정보 : 어떤 상황에서 적절한 결정이나 판단에 사용될 수 있는 형태로 가공되거나 분류되기 위해 처리과정을 ... 선형구조: 자료를 구성하는 데이터를 순차적으로 나열시킨 형태를 의미 비선형구조: 하나의 자료 뒤(안)에 여러개의 자료가 존재할 수 있는 것을 의미 배열 메인메모리(주기억장치 DDR ... 또한 함수가 순환호출 할때마다 추가로 필요한 런타임 스택(runtime stack)을 위한 메모리 공간 자료구조의 분류 선형구조(Linear)와 비선형구조(NonLinear)로 구분
내분비계의 구조 1)시상하부 3번째 뇌실 아래에 위치하고 있는 시상하부는 몇 백의 신경 세포핵을 포함한 작은 뇌의 영역이다. ... 뇌하수체의 앞쪽은 인두(pharynx)로부터 기원하여, 배 발생(embryonic development) 동안에 그것으로부터 갈라져서, 뒤의 뇌하수체 구조로 이동한다. ①선하수체 -
「Korea Polytechnic University」 자료구조 과제 노트 2020-01학기 담당교수 학번 이름 1. ... 제1장 자료구조와 알고리즘 1-1 2장 순환 순환 알고리즘이나 함수가 수행 도중에 자기 자신을 다시 호출하여 문제를 해결하는 기법 정의자체가 순환적으로 되어 있는 경우에 적합한 방법
「Korea Polytechnic University」 자료구조 과제 노트 2020-01학기 담당교수 학번 이름 1. ... 먼저 들어온 데이터가 먼저 나가는 구조(선입 선출) ? 원형 큐는 큐의 전단과 후단을 관리하기 위해 2개의 변수를 가짐( front, rear) ■ 큐의 연산 ? ... ) ■ 소스 코드 bank코드를 응용하여, 한창구의 업무가 아닌 두 창구에서 동시에 진행을 하는 프로그램을 만들고자 시도하였습니다. costomer queue 하나를 생성한 후, 구조체
제1장 자료구조와 알고리즘 1-1 1장 자료구조와 알고리즘 요점정리 (수업시간 요점 정리 내용) 알고리즘의 조건 입력 : 0개 이상의 입력이 존재하여야 한다. ... 학생 점수를 입력받아 자료구조 scores에 입력 2. ... 자료형 기초자료형 [char, int, float, double] 파생자료형 [배열, 포인터] 사용자정의자료형 [구조체, 공용체, 열거형] 알고리즘의 성능분석기법 수행 시간 측정 알고리즘의
「Korea Polytechnic University」 자료구조 과제 노트 2020-01학기 담당교수 박정민 학번 이름 1. ... MAX_STACK_SIZE의 매크로 100으로 지정 7. element 자료형 정수형으로 지정 8. stack 배열 생성 12. is_empty 함수(스택이 공백상태인지 검사) 17 ... 실패)->비지 않았을 때, pop을 통해 스택에서 추출하여 현위치로 만든다. 1-3 구현&개선(순공학) - 개선코드(구현된 코드를 개선한 코드를 구현하고 주석달기) 소스 코드 강의 자료를